How Detoxification Works in Mercury, Nevada

For many clients in a drug addiction rehabilitation facility, the initial steps of detox can be intense. Due to this, the facility might have mental health and medical professionals standing by to offer you the effective assistance, management, and oversight you need as your body purges the drugs and alcohol you used to take.

For instance, several hours after you take your last heroin dose, you might experience withdrawal, which may be expressed as:

  • Agitation
  • Anxiety
  • Excessive yawning
  • Increasing tearing of the eyes
  • Difficulty sleeping
  • Muscle aches
  • Runny nose
  • Sweating

Even though you may think that these withdrawal effects will not threaten your life, it is likely they may be so unbearable that you would be inclined to start abusing heroin again. For this reason, you should receive medical and mental health care while enduring detox.

Additionally, you may need to endure other issues when you enroll in a detox program - particularly in the first couple of hours following your last dose of the drugs your body is dependent on.

While this is occurring, the detox program in Mercury will deal with the most urgent of these issues initially before achieving full stability. Specific issues you might encounter include but are not always limited to:

  • Injury
  • Medical illness
  • Symptoms of psychosis
  • Threat to self
  • Violence

You may also experience intense cravings for your drug of choice. To ensure that you do not relapse, the detoxification might prescribe specific replacement drugs or slowly wean you off from these substances.
